Anger is the most common emotion. It is also the strongest emotion in human beings. Feeling angry is quite normal but if you do not know how to deal with it anger could kill you. Why do we get angry? When certain situations upset us and get beyond our control we end up getting angry. Anger is just another emotion like happiness or sadness. It is in fact good to feel your anger. If you ignore it, it will not go away. Pent-up anger could take a toll on your life. So allow yourself to feel your anger. You have to be tactful in dealing with your anger. There are manyt ways to manage anger properly and there are many ways to deal with anger. Be aware that you feel angry - Accept the fact that you are angry and know it's normal. There are plenty of situations that makes most of us feel angry, now that the society is so stressful. You are a normal and emotional human being so don't be ashamed or feel guilt about being angry. Calm Down - After noticing you are angry, try to calm down. Go outside, take a walk and relax. Maybe even talk to someone about the situation. You can for example take a bath or listen to music, take deep breaths or do wahtever to calm down your nerves. Many people like to engage in hobbies such as painting, drawing, singing, meditation and more. There are tons of things you can do to calm your nerves. Then make it a habit to calm down, relax and feel great! Communicate - After you calm down, when you feel more at ease to open up your feelings, try to discuss your anger with someone or with the person you are angry with. Express your feelings in a positive way. Avoid finger pointing. Tell the person why you got angry. Let him explain his stand too. Both of you could discuss the reasons and the consequences. Once this is done you are ready to move on with your life with a better understanding of each other. You would be smart to manage your anger in future with these tips 1: Recognize your triggers and limits - Instead of letting anger get at you, you may want to get familiar with these so you can prepare yourself, and deal with the problems effectively. 2: Identify substances that can increase anger - Some substances contribute to negative emotions such as anger, depression, etc. Some of these substances are caffeine, drugs, alcohol, narcotics, etc. Do not consume the above to deal with your negative feelings. 3: Practice meditation on a daily basis - If you meditate you train your mind to become more relaxed, even you are not angry. It's inevitable that you become a calm person if you practice calming techniques daily. So in bad situations, you are able to deal with anger and annoyance easily. Just a few more words... If you focus on the issue, problems could be solved. But if you focus on the person or his/her personality, your issues stay for a lifetime. Your approach should not be intimidating or threatening. You could manage your anger more effectively if you deal it with emotional maturity.
